The Hero’s Path. Campbell asserts that the mythical adventures of the hero are a dramatization of the rites of passage we all go through in real life. Relate the experiences of the hero to your own life! 

Outline the Hero’s Journey and tell us how your life or a time in your life exemplifies it.

Tell us which elements of Campbell’s Hero’s Journey seemed to be either omitted, altered, repeated, or perhaps happened to a close friend or family member during your ‘adventure.’

Questions you should consider in your own self-analysis include but are not limited to: Who “called you to adventure” and how?  Did you refuse the call in any way and if so, how or why? Who or what was your source of supernatural aid? What thresholds did you cross and who or what were the guardians? Were they helpful or not? Did you ever feel you were literally “in the belly of the whale?” Did you encounter tempters? Who were/are the ‘villains’ in your life?  What was/is your quest and ultimate boon? Have you achieved any apotheosis of your own? Did you know any who failed in their own quest?  These are just some of the questions you ought to be able to address as you outline Campbell’s “Hero’s Journey” and relate it to your own life
